  • Indigo tinctoria
    True Indigo

    One of the oldest plants cultivated in history. True Indigo is the original source for indigo dye. The plant can be grown almost anywhere as an annual or perennial. Pink flowers accent bright green leaves. Grows to about 3 feet. Zone 3+ Low maintenance and drought tolerant once established.

    Fun Facts:
    1.Indigo is a member of the bean family
    2.Grown throughout the world as a soil improving groundcover legume
    3.The dye is from fermenting the leaves
    4.Cultivated by mankind for over 4000 years
    5.The dye has been discovered in the cloth of Egyptian mummies
